Idi Mae (Sis) Newton Arey, 97, passed from this earthly life into the arms of Jesus Monday, April 27, 2026. Visitation will be Thursday April 30, 2026 from 5:00 to 7:00 PM at The Hamil Family Funeral Home, 6449 Buffalo Gap Road. Memorial Services will be held Friday May 1, 2026 at 10:00 AM with burial at Fort Phantom Hill Cemetery with Rev Ronnie Newton, her son, officiating, assisted by her grandson, Luke Newton.
She was born April 15,1929 to Charles and Bessie Robertson in Jones County TX. She attended Denton Valley and Abilene schools. She married Joe Arey in February 1979. Idi Mae was a faithful member of First Methodist Church in Abilene.
She served on the founding board of Sears Retirement Home, now Wesley Court; president of the Abilene Hope Haven board; member of Abilene Christian Women's Association; and Gideon International auxiliary.
Idi Mae was preceded in death by her parents; her brother and his wife, A.G. (Son) and Mable Robertson; and her niece Judy Brcka.
She is survived by her children, Ronnie Newton (Gwen) of Lubbock; Billy Newton of Abilene; Cindy Ehart (Kevin) of Florida; and Ann Wagner of Abilene; her grandchildren, Luke Newton (Kara); Colby Ehart (Susan); John Newton (Sarah); Kye Ehart (Michelle); Mark Newton; Dale Wagner (Jamie); 13 great grandchildren; nephew, A.G. Robertson, Jr. (Kay); niece, Carolyn Ratliff, and beloved friends, Charlotte Brooks and Teresa Tune.
The family wishes to thank the staff at Lyndale Assisted Living, Wesley Court, Windcrest and Hendrick Hospice. Memorials may be made to donor's choice.
